The Serbian Patriarch Porfirije prayed tonight in Saint Sava Temple for the Serbs and the Serbian holy places in Kosovo, and said that the Church had always protected the spirit of Kosovo and knew very well the special importance of "the Serbian territory of Kosovo and Metohija, the very heart of our homeland".

Patriarch Porfirije said that in these difficult days for the Serbs in Kosovo, they had gathered to pray for the people, for the holy places, "for our Kosovo and our holy Metohija".

"We gathered here modestly because we are a Christian nation, and therefore we know very well what Kosovo and Metohija means to us because the church has always been in Kosovo. The Church has never deviated from Kosovo and Metohija and has never left Kosovo and Metohija and not only did it not deviate but in no sense did it leave the people, the sanctities, villages, and cities, all that Kosovo, like a pearl, is. Never, not even now," the Serbian patriarch said.

The church is in Kosovo, now and always will be, because as he said, "we know that God wants it".

Patriarch Porfirije stated that the Church in Kosovo was not only in thoughts, from comfortable offices and comfortable salons, nor in empty and "hysterical words that most often just ring", but in Kosovo with its deads.

"Throughout the centuries, the Church has preserved the Kosovo spirit and carried it with it and spread it wherever it is in our nation. The Church has brought Kosovo to all our cities, to every corner, inch of space and land where we live," the Serbian patriarch said.

He stated that the Church, with its faithful people, knew very well the special importance of "the Serbian territory of Kosovo and Metohija, the very heart of our homeland, no less than the centuries-old Kosovo covenant".

"Therefore, there is no need and no one needs to teach the Church and explain what Kosovo is and how the Church should act in Kosovo and regarding Kosovo, nor can anyone with good intentions ask what the Church thinks about Kosovo and why it is silent regarding Kosovo," the Patriarch of the Serbian Orthodox Church said.

Patriarch Porfirije said that the Church had always and tirelessly given statements regarding Kosovo; that it had relentlessly and constantly testified to the truth about Kosovo, and that it had always done so, and would always do so.

"Church, we Serbs live with Kosovo and Metohija. Kosovo is our being, our breathing, our sight. Kosovo, that's us. Don't you think that every day when we wake up we will inform you that we are really breathing, that we are what we are?" he asked.

He also stated that it was easiest to say, in an eternally angry atmosphere, to liberate Kosovo and mix its wishes with the painful reality, which daily presses the Serbs in Kosovo, without taking into account all aspects of the extremely difficult and complicated general global situation.

"Only in the church and temple, in the holy place where we gather, can we not only see and understand the truth but also fundamentally contribute to the preservation of our people and holy places in Kosovo, our Kosovo and Metohija. One wonders why the Church calls for prayer for Kosovo and Metohija in these difficult times. ..Look at the miracle - the Church prays. Sorry, we really didn't know that this is the strongest tool that a Christian can have. That every other tool and activity, only based on that value, can get a true, far-reaching, full meaning. Prayer is our strongest spiritual weapon," the Serbian Patriarch said.

He added that the Church would pray for Kosovo every day.

"We have nothing against everyone expressing their concern for the holy Serbian land in their own way and organizing it outside the temple. But, the Church cannot agree that without it, someone outside the temple dresses in its name and uses its name, regardless of what kind of organization it is. No matter that he may have true and honorable intentions. The Church knows who and what it is, but we don't know who is behind various organizations, and often they don't know it either," the Patriarch said.

He said that the Church had to be careful and not allow it to be used in any way, even if someone had the best intentions, because the Church, as he said, had never been, nor would it be, nor could it be a factor of conflict, but just a place to understand.

"It is there to comfort, to be a compass and landmark, and by no means to contribute to discord. We need each other and we will not allow ourselves to rise against each other," Patriarch Porfirije concluded.

A prayer service for the Serbs in Kosovo was held in four more churches of the Serbian Orthodox Church in Belgrade, as well as in North Mitrovica.

According to the blessing of Patriarch Porfirije, during the Easter fast, a "prayer to the Most Holy Mother of God with an akathist for the faithful people in Kosovo and Metohija, for the holy places in Kosovo and Metohija, and for Kosovo and Metohija" will be served.
